Substantial four-bedroom home on a small, private development with stunning waterside gardens.
Description
Lake House was built in 2005 and is situated on the largest plot of this small, boutique development, with its own lake and fabulous gardens. The property is of a modern construction but has a more characterful feel that belies its years, including beams and a traditional wood-burning stove, plus a country inspired kitchen featuring a range cooker and attractive cabinetry. The house has been updated in recent years to include an extension and modernised bathrooms, and it features all the expected modern conveniences such as underfloor heating and excellent storage.
The property offers more than 3200 sq ft of space and has a wonderfully light and spacious feel throughout, offering high ceilings and generous room sizes. The interiors are beautifully presented in a modern, country style, featuring exposed brick and timber, a soft colour palette and natural motifs. The ground floor is a great space for entertaining, with a formal sitting room and a separate snug/study as well as a large open plan kitchen and dining room in the rear extension, which has captivating views over the lake and gardens. There’s also the added benefit of a utility room, playroom/fifth bedroom and a WC. The bedrooms are on the first floor, including a very good size principal suite with dressing room and en suite bathroom. The remaining three bedrooms share a family bath/shower room and all have built-in storage.
Lake House is situated on a private gated development of just five detached properties, in a peaceful setting adjoining an ornamental lake. The property has driveway parking for a number of vehicles, an attached double garage and mature gardens to the rear which back onto the lake, where there is a pontoon and a summerhouse. The garden also features a patio, rose garden and raised vegetable beds.
Location
South Kyme is a small and idyllic village which benefits from a local golf course, village hall, church and popular public house. The river Kyme Eau runs directly through the village offering superb views and recreation. More extensive shopping can be found in nearby Sleaford approximately 10 miles, which offers an excellent range of local shops, eateries and the highly regarded Carre’s Grammar School.
The historic city of Lincoln is approximately 20 miles away offering a wide range of amenities including shops, restaurants, schools, a university and cultural and leisure pursuits including the quaintly historic Cathedral Quarter and beautiful Bailgate area. Lincoln train station has a direct train to London (Kings Cross from 120 minutes).
